Finally, I want to pause a minute to mention the ACAB argument. (For anyone unaware ACAB means All Cops Are Bastards and was a phrase popularised around the BLM rising) So I think it's easy to look at that and conclude ACAB means all cops are bad, I mean it says so right there, right?

Well in my view as a criminologist (not lawyer for once) I actually see it a different way.

ACAB doesn't say every cop is evil, it says the system of policing is corrupt. All Cops are bastardised by it. A bastard is not a bastard because of what they did but because of what made them. On that, the key complaint of those critical of cops is the system. If you have 100 officers and only 4 of them are corrupt it may not sound so bad but all it takes is for one of those 4 to be a team leader and now you have a corrupt agenda driving maybe 20 cops.

Will.I pretend nobody thinks all cops are asshats? No. But those people paint with such a broad brush and without nuance that I think we can dismiss them out of hand.

So yeah, hopefully that explains the trend on CC and briefly what police criticism really is. :)

Actually the opposite.

In England & Wales a requirement of insanity is that because of the defect of reason caused by a disease of the mind you did not know what you were doing was wrong.

There's actually a similar case to this called R v Windle where the defendant murdered his wife and on arrest said "they'll hang me for this." So they did, he claimed insanity at trial but the comment demonstrated that he understood what he did was wrong.

She's very much in the same spot, by calling herself the "bad guy" she has ruled out insanity.

Okay a lot of people appear to be complicating things on this.

Criminal Liability

The criminal liability is for good old simple Theft under S.1-6 of the Theft Act 1968.
The neighbour appropriated your care by selling/disposing of it, the car was your owned property (even if you granted them temporary usage you at no point transferred the legal rights you held over it) and they sold it to another person while aware that they had no right to do so. (Satisfying both the dishonesty and the intention to permanently deprive)

Fraud would not apply here for two primary reasons. First, prosecutors don't like going for Fraud as it's overly complicated and second it's not actually Fraud. To prove Fraud by false rep you'd have to show that they said to you they would not sell it (easy) while having the intent to sell it. (Less easy cause by all accounts it isn't what happened)

They could come up for Fraud liability to the person they sold the car too but that's not important for you.

Civil Liability
The first question of civil liability is as to how easy a case is to prove, yours is hook line and sink her because from only the police contact with you the case is already won. The police impounded the car, which means they found it in the possession of someone that couldn't prove they had any actual possession rights over it.

The second question is as to whether it's valuable to sue, I know from my conversations with you that that is not a concern here and you'll make your money.

The third question is as to whether you need to sue, you don't. You have car insurance for this reason. As long as the criminal case proceeds as expected it'll be even easier because when they're found guilty of Theft any civil liability will be per se.

I get everyone's trying to help, but the constant reference to Fraud and the meaning of Appropriation has just ended up confusing OP.
